  • Hi, I would like to improve the layout of PDP pages, I would like to place the custom fields in a tabular format and also want to changes the width of the fields, Is there a way we can place the custom fields in infopath and then add that as webpart or is there a way we can use the infopath for dataentry of custom fields.   • Hi Vinay

    There are several layouts available to choose from when you create a new PDP page, wherein as per your requirement you can drop your project fields/ other webparts, I have used it to design vivid designs using those and pretty much works with little tweaking here and there however since you mentioned infopath i believe there is a possibility, though haven't used it, but it would require some kind of javascript / custom development to push data back to project fields
